The Narrative & Spatial Impact

“Forest Dwelling” is created for those who seek the quiet, unhurried ease of nature. Rendered through a layered photographic lens with a soft, painterly finish, the composition draws from the countryside surrounding Trentham, Victoria. Neutral greens and warm earthy tones create a settled, easy presence that asks very little of a room while imbuing it with deep, considered calm. Moving seamlessly between modern and rustic settings, it adapts naturally to both light-filled and darker interiors.

Materiality & Finishes

I. Archival Canvas Exhibition Print

A rich, painterly presentation that draws out the tonal softness and organic depth of the work, utilising the natural texture of the substrate to absorb and reflect ambient light with archival precision.

  • Substrate: Museum-grade, heavyweight 430gsm archival cotton-blend canvas.

  • Framing: Available gallery-stretched or encased in a bespoke timber shadow box frame.

  • Longevity: Rated for a 75-year certified colour-fast interior lifespan, backed by an archival guarantee.

  • Maintenance: Wipe gently with a soft, dry microfiber cloth. Do not use liquids, solvents, or harsh chemical cleaners.
